How is the crime of pimping legally addressed in Argentina?
Pimping, which involves facilitating the prostitution of other people, is criminalized in Argentina. Measures are sought to prevent and punish this crime, protecting people involved in forced prostitution.

What is the process to apply for a residence visa for family reunification in Spain from the Dominican Republic?
The process of applying for a residence visa for family reunification in Spain from the Dominican Republic involves the following steps:<ol><li>1. The reunifier, who already has residence in Spain, must demonstrate that he has sufficient financial means to support the family members he plans to reunify.</li><li>2. You must submit an application for family reunification in Spain and provide documentation that proves the family relationship and the economic dependence of the family members.</li><li>3. Family members in the Dominican Republic must undergo medical examinations to demonstrate their state of health and dependency.</li><li>4. The visa approval and issuance process may take time.

Is there legislation that promotes the reconciliation of work and family life in Costa Rica?
Yes, in Costa Rica there is legislation that promotes the reconciliation between work and family life. The Equal Opportunities for Women Law establishes measures such as maternity leave, paternity leave, flexible hours and the possibility of working from home. These measures seek to promote gender equality in the workplace and guarantee the well-being of families.
